More fraud, higher bond yields, and faster airline boarding
View
Date:2025-04-15 14:17:01
On this edition of Indicators of the Week: older Americans recorded higher losses to certain scams, the yield on the 10-year Treasury bond is up to the highest it's been in more than a decade and United Airlines has a plan to improve how it boards planes.
